Hi there! My name is Rebecca and I am a Licensed Professional Counselor Candidate in the state of Colorado, a Certified Complex Trauma & Dissociation Specialist, and a Certified Telemental Health Provider-Associate.
I take an existential, person-centered approach that integrates various therapeutic techniques, tailored to fit your unique experiences and needs. It is my priority for you to feel supported by someone who understands the nuances of trauma, can help you develop coping strategies, and works towards transforming traumatic experiences into growth and resilience.
As a trauma & dissociation specialist, I have specialized training in navigating the intricate paths of trauma and dissociation. My approach is tailored to create a safe space for individuals grappling with these complex experiences. You'll find a supportive environment to unpack your trauma at a pace that feels right for you.
You are the one who knows you best & I make it a priority to create a container that supports your growth.
